Responsibilities
- Oversee all daily functions throughout the property, including apartment inspections, move in/outs and outside contractors.
- Ensure residents are provided with a clean, safe and well maintained community by inspecting the property daily.
- Responsible for directing, organizing and motivating all on-site team members.
- Respond to all resident calls and concerns in a professional and timely manner.
- Monitor debt and delinquent status while keeping it below the company requirement.
- Supervise leasing consultants and renewal programs to ensure maximum capacity.
- Maintain necessary records of all financial transactions from the community.
- Maintain required office hours and on call requirements for all emergencies on a 24-hour basis.
